Choosing the Right Cradle Material: Durability, Safety, and Aesthetics

The material from which a cradle is constructed plays a pivotal role in its longevity, the safety of your child, and its overall aesthetic appeal within your nursery. When evaluating options, consider the inherent properties of wood. Natural hardwoods like oak, maple, and cherry are renowned for their exceptional durability and resistance to wear and tear, ensuring the cradle can be a cherished heirloom. However, they often come at a higher price point. Softer woods such as pine are more budget-friendly but may show dents and scratches more readily, necessitating a focus on protective finishes. Beyond wood, plastic cradles offer a lightweight and easy-to-clean alternative, often featuring molded designs for enhanced safety. Nevertheless, it’s crucial to ensure plastics are BPA-free and phthalate-free to mitigate any potential health concerns.

The finish applied to the cradle is equally important from a safety and aesthetic perspective. Opt for finishes that are non-toxic, lead-free, and low in VOCs (Volatile Organic Compounds) to create a healthy sleeping environment. Natural oils and water-based lacquers are generally preferred over solvent-based paints. Consider how the finish will hold up over time. A smooth, chip-resistant finish is essential to prevent small pieces from flaking off and becoming a choking hazard. Furthermore, the color and sheen of the finish can significantly impact the nursery’s ambiance. A natural wood grain can add warmth, while a painted finish can introduce a pop of color or a sophisticated matte texture.

Beyond the primary construction material, examine the craftsmanship and assembly of the cradle. Look for sturdy joinery, such as mortise and tenon or dovetail joints, which indicate superior construction quality and durability compared to simple screw or dowel constructions. Ensure all edges are smooth and rounded, eliminating any sharp corners or protrusions that could injure your baby. Check for the absence of small, accessible parts that could detach and pose a choking risk. A well-made cradle will feel solid and stable, without any wobbling or instability, providing peace of mind for parents.

Finally, consider the long-term practicality and sustainability of the chosen material. Some natural wood cradles are designed with adjustable features or convertible options, allowing them to adapt to your growing child’s needs or even transition into toddler beds, offering greater value. If sustainability is a priority, look for cradles made from ethically sourced or reclaimed wood, or those manufactured using eco-friendly processes. Understanding the material’s environmental impact and its potential for reuse or repurposing can be a significant factor in your purchasing decision.

Safety Standards and Certifications: Ensuring a Secure Sleep Environment

The paramount concern when selecting a cradle is your baby’s safety. Understanding the relevant safety standards and certifications provides a crucial framework for evaluating potential purchases. In many regions, organizations like the Consumer Product Safety Commission (CPSC) in the United States or equivalent bodies in other countries set rigorous guidelines for cribs, bassinets, and cradles to prevent common hazards such as entrapment, suffocation, and falls. Familiarize yourself with these standards to make informed decisions.

Look for cradles that have been independently tested and certified by reputable third-party organizations. Certifications such as ASTM (American Society for Testing and Materials) compliance or JPMA (Juvenile Products Manufacturers Association) certification indicate that the product has met stringent safety requirements. These certifications often cover aspects like the spacing of mattress supports, the absence of small parts that could be a choking hazard, and the structural integrity of the cradle to prevent collapse.

When examining a cradle, pay close attention to the mattress fit. The mattress should fit snugly within the cradle frame, with no more than two fingers’ width of space between the mattress and the sides. Gaps can pose an entrapment risk for a baby’s head or limbs. Ensure the mattress support is firm and evenly distributed, preventing sagging that could create an uneven sleeping surface. A well-fitting and firm mattress is fundamental to safe sleep practices.

Furthermore, be mindful of potential entanglement hazards. Avoid cradles with loose bedding, thick blankets, or decorative cords and ribbons that a baby could become entangled in. The design of the cradle itself should also minimize any potential for entrapment. Ensure that slats or bars are spaced appropriately to prevent a baby’s head from getting stuck. A truly safe cradle is one that adheres to all applicable safety regulations and has been designed with the utmost care for infant well-being.

Safety Standards and Certifications

When evaluating potential cradles, the paramount consideration must be adherence to rigorous safety standards. Organizations like the Consumer Product Safety Commission (CPSC) in the United States, and similar bodies internationally, establish and enforce regulations designed to prevent common infant hazards. Key aspects include the absence of small parts that could detach and pose a choking risk, the integrity of the mattress support system to prevent entrapment, and the overall structural stability to avoid tipping. For instance, CPSC standards mandate that cribs and cradles must not have corner posts extending more than 1/16th of an inch above the end panels, as these can pose a strangulation hazard. Furthermore, checking for certifications from organizations like JPMA (Juvenile Products Manufacturers Association) provides an additional layer of assurance, as these companies voluntarily submit their products for third-party testing to verify compliance with established safety guidelines. Reputable manufacturers will clearly display these certifications on their product packaging and websites.

Beyond the foundational safety regulations, specific design elements within a cradle contribute significantly to its overall safety profile. The spacing of the side rails, for example, is critically important. According to industry standards, there should be no gaps larger than 2 3/8 inches between the mattress and the side rails, and no more than 2 3/8 inches between adjacent slats. This is to prevent a baby’s head or limbs from becoming trapped. Additionally, the finish of the cradle should be non-toxic and lead-free, as infants are prone to mouthing their surroundings. Data from the National Institutes of Health has linked lead exposure in infants to developmental delays and neurological issues. Therefore, opting for cradles with water-based or low-VOC (volatile organic compound) finishes is a prudent choice for minimizing such risks. The absence of any sharp edges or protrusions is also non-negotiable, ensuring a smooth and safe surface for your baby.

Material and Construction Quality

The materials used in a cradle’s construction directly impact its durability, safety, and overall aesthetic. For traditional cradles, solid hardwoods like maple, oak, or beech are highly regarded for their inherent strength and resistance to warping or splintering. These woods, when properly finished, provide a robust and stable structure capable of withstanding years of use and the inevitable bumps and knocks of a busy nursery. Data on wood density can provide a quantifiable measure of their resilience; for example, maple has a Janka hardness rating of around 1450 lbf, indicating its substantial durability compared to softer woods. Moreover, natural wood is generally considered hypoallergenic and does not off-gas harmful chemicals, contributing to a healthier indoor environment. The use of sustainably sourced wood is also a growing consideration for environmentally conscious parents, with certifications like FSC (Forest Stewardship Council) indicating responsible forestry practices.

In contrast, while particleboard or MDF (medium-density fiberboard) may be used in some mass-produced cradles to lower costs, their long-term durability and potential for off-gassing are significant concerns. Particleboard, in particular, is prone to swelling and degrading when exposed to moisture, and its manufacturing process can involve adhesives that emit formaldehyde, a known carcinogen. Studies have shown elevated levels of formaldehyde in indoor air from furniture made with these materials. The quality of joinery and hardware is equally crucial. Look for sturdy, securely fastened components, such as dowels, screws, and metal brackets, that are designed to withstand stress. Welded joints in metal cradles should be smooth and free of sharp burrs. A well-constructed cradle, regardless of material, will feel solid and stable, exhibiting no wobbling or creaking when gently tested.

What is the recommended age or weight limit for using a baby cradle?

Baby cradles are generally designed for newborns and infants up to a certain weight limit or until they can push themselves up on their hands and knees, which typically occurs around 4-6 months of age. The specific weight limit for each cradle will be clearly stated by the manufacturer and is a critical safety guideline to adhere to. Exceeding this limit can compromise the cradle’s stability and structural integrity.

It is imperative to transition your baby to a larger crib or bassinet once they reach these developmental milestones, even if they haven’t reached the maximum weight limit. A baby’s ability to roll over or push up indicates they have the strength and mobility to potentially tip the cradle or get stuck in the bars. Prioritizing the transition ensures their continued safety as they grow and become more active.
